struct stud_node{int num;/*学号*/char name[20];/*姓名*/int score;/*成绩*/struct stud_node*next;/*指向下个结点的指针*/}; 输入为若干个学生的信息(学号、姓名、成绩),当输入学号为0时结束。 函数deletelist从以head为头指针的链表中删除成绩低于min_score的学生,并返回结果链表的头指针。 裁判测试...
int score; /*成绩*/ struct stud_node *next; /*指向下个结点的指针*/ }; 1. 2. 3. 4. 5. 6. 输入为若干个学生的信息(学号、姓名、成绩),当输入学号为0时结束。 函数deletelist从以head为头指针的链表中删除成绩低于min_score的学生,并返回结果链表的头指针。 裁判测试程序样例: #include <stdio....
实验11-2-2 学生成绩链表处理 1#include <stdio.h>2#include <stdlib.h>34structstud_node {5intnum;6charname[20];7intscore;8structstud_node*next;9};1011structstud_node*createlist();12structstud_node* deletelist(structstud_node* head,intmin_score);1314intmain()15{16intmin_score;17structs...
学生的姓名中只能包含大小写字母与空格字符,不会超过20个字符;学生的学号是个长度不会超过20的字符串,只包含数字字符。 要求: 在本题中,你要建立一个单链表,并使用该链表存储所有学生的信息。假设最初建立的链表名为ListA,你要将链表ListA中成成绩在1400分以上(含1400分)的节点从ListA中删去,并把这些节点插入到...
P828千锋Java教程:038-【数据库】学生课程成绩-笔试题大全9 10:31 P829千锋Java教程:039-【数据库】学生课程成绩-笔试题大全10 14:28 P830千锋Java教程:040-【数据库】学生课程成绩-笔试题大全11 07:44 P831千锋Java教程:041-【数据库】学生课程成绩-笔试题大全12 09:09 P832千锋Java教程:042-【数据库】...
你的任务是分别统计出1400分以上同学的具体信息与人数。学生的姓名中只能包含大小写字母与空格字符,不会超过20个字符;学生的学号是个长度不会超过20的字符串,只包含数字字符。 要求: 在本题中,你要建立一个单链表,并使用该链表存储所有学生的信息。假设最初建立的链表名为ListA,你要将链表ListA中成成绩在1400分...
建立一个链表,每个结点包括:学号、、成绩。 (1)输入一个学号,检索该学生的有关信息; (2)从链表中删去成绩低于40分的学生。相关知识点: 试题来源: 解析参考代码如下: #include #include struct stu { int no; char name[9]; int score; struct stu *next;...
链式存储结构链表是什么?链表的种类认识单链表单链表的设计与使用:例题2-3,用单链表实现学生成绩管理程序项目拓展。修改学生成绩管理程序。提高自己。再修改学生成绩管理程序。项目再实践。双链表及其使用了解循环链表Java类库中的链表java.util.LinkedList及其使用作业:习题2.6 1、链式存储结构 对逻辑上相邻的元素不要求...
参考程序 /* 学生成绩问题程序 */ #include "stdio.h" #define N 10 struct student /* 定义结构体数据类型 */ { char num[5]; /* 学号(不超过4位) */ char name[10]; /* 姓名(不超过9位) */ int score1; /* 成绩1 */ int score2; /* 成绩2 */ int score3; /* 成绩3 */ }; ...
【1. 简单回顾】在前一章节中,我们学习了链表这个灵活的数据结构(回顾一下:歪说基础算法1-1:链表:解开数据结构的神秘面纱)。链表以节点之间的链接关系来存储数据,而数组则以一段连续的内存空间来存储相同类型的元素。这使得数组在许多情况下具有独特的优势。【2. 数组的基本特点和索引遍历方式】首先,让我们...